U.S. Springfield Model 1866 Allin Conversion Trapdoor Rifle with Bayonet

Manufacturer: Springfield Armory U.S.
Model: Trapdoor
Type: Rifle
Gauge: 50-70 U.S. Govt
Barrel: 36 5/8 inch round
Finish: bright/casehardened
Grip:
Stock: walnut
Item Views: 1605
Serial Number:
Catalog Page: 94
Class: Antique
Description:

These "Second Model Allin" rifles are the second step in the evolution of the famous Springfield trapdoor line. Standard markings and features. "1866" dated breech and "1865" dated lock. Includes a socket bayonet.

Rating Definition:

Fine with 50% original muted casehardened finish on the breechblock and lock and a mix of bright iron, gray and brown patina, and minor spotting on the balance, including the bayonet. The re-oiled stock is fin with crisp edges, and has scattered dents and scrapes and lightly visible cartouches. Mechanically excellent.
